Taiwan unveils diagnostic image sharing cloud platform
Taiwan's National Health Insurance Administration (NHIA) has unveiled a cloud-based platform for sharing diagnostic images among local hospitals and clinics.

Global IT spending to reach US$3.7 trillion in 2018, says Gartner
Worldwide IT spending is projected to total US$3.7 trillion in 2018, an increase of 4.5% from 2017, according to the latest forecast by Gartner.

TCL sees earnings to expand significantly in 2017
The China-based TCL Group has announced that its net profits for shareholders were likely to grow 62-75% on year to CNY2.6-2.8 billion (US$403.6-434.6 million) in 2017.
